    Please be careful when using this vet. I am a first time cat owner and I am fostering. My foster…read morecame to me with a lot of matting that I couldn't take care of myself. I chose caudle based on location and asked them to groom my cat. My mistake is that I agreed to sedation for the grooming. I am aware I should've known the risks, but again I am fostering/owning for the very first time. My cat was at the vet from 8:30-4:30 due to my work schedule. When I picked him up and took him home, he was very out of it and something was off. He was vomiting and extremely confused. I took him to the emergency vet and it turns out he was still HEAVILY sedated and hypothermic. I had no information on after care from caudle other than to not feed him. Please be careful going here. Communication needs to be much better and I'm sure this isn't the first time this has happened.
